Introducing: “The Travels of the Lute: A Digital Humanities Resource for Teaching and Learning World History”

Professor Mairi Cowan has just launched a new website that provides teaching and learning resources for the study of medieval and early modern world history at the elementary, secondary, and postsecondary levels. Hosted by the UTM Library and freely available to all, it features a series of videos in which players of the oud, lute, and sarod perform music and discuss the histories of their instruments; an interactive GIS mapping tool; teaching materials for a range of courses and levels; and links to additional resources.
